Adds a proper 'none' provider option so users can run Hindsight as a chunk store with semantic search but without any LLM dependency, replacing the hacky workaround of setting provider to 'mock'. When HINDSIGHT_API_LLM_PROVIDER=none: - Retain automatically uses chunks mode (no fact extraction) - Recall works normally (semantic search, BM25, graph retrieval) - Reflect returns HTTP 400 with clear error message - Consolidation/observations are disabled - Mental model refresh returns HTTP 400 - No API key required
